#6b3fdf, answered

What color is #6b3fdf?

#6b3fdf is a balanced vivid violet, closest to Blue Violet (ΔE2000 5.2). It sits at 257° on the hue wheel with 71% saturation and 56% lightness, which reads as cool.

What is the RGB value of #6b3fdf?

rgb(107, 63, 223) — 107 red, 63 green and 223 blue out of 255, or 42% / 24.7% / 87.5% by channel.

Is #6b3fdf a light or a dark color?

It is a dark color. Relative luminance is 0.1201 and perceived brightness is 42%, so white text on it reaches 6.17:1.

Should I use black or white text on #6b3fdf?

White. It scores 6.17:1 against #6b3fdf, versus 3.40:1 for black — AA at any size.

What is the complementary color of #6b3fdf?

#B3DF3F sits directly opposite on the wheel. Softer options are the split-complements #DFBB3F and #63DF3F, which give the same contrast with far less vibration.

What colors go well with #6b3fdf?

For interface work: #F6F4FA as the surface, #CCC0ED for borders, #614B9B for secondary text, #AFB319 as an accent and #2B126D for hover and pressed states. For a palette, the analogous pair #3F63DF and #BB3FDF stays calm, while #B3DF3F is the loudest partner.

What is #6b3fdf in CMYK for printing?

cmyk(52%, 72%, 0%, 13%). This is a screen-to-ink approximation — ask your printer for a proof before committing to a run.

Is #6b3fdf warm or cool?

Cool — it scores 74 on a scale where 0 is the warmest orange and 100 the coolest azure. Nudged warmer it becomes #A63FDF; nudged cooler, #3D4CE1.
